Nationwide Condemnation After Ramtha Terror Incident

Amman: Governorates continued on Thursday to voice strong condemnation of the terrorist incident that took place in Ramtha, affirming full support for the Kingdom's security institutions and their role in safeguarding national stability and neutralizing threats.

According to Jordan News Agency, in Karak Governorate, community leaders stressed that the Ramtha attack underscores the importance of strengthening the rule of law and protecting society from extremist ideologies. They affirmed that Jordan, under the leadership of His Majesty King Abdullah II, possesses a robust security apparatus capable of deterring threats and preserving stability.

Speaking to the agency, the leaders expressed unwavering public support for the security forces and their vital efforts in maintaining the nation's safety. They commended the courage and professionalism demonstrated by security personnel in neutralizing the criminal cell in Ramtha. The head of the Karak Provincial Council Committee, Sheikh Ismat Daliwan Al-Majali, noted that the professional handling of the wanted individuals reflected strict adherence to the rule of law while protecting civilian lives.
